## Configuration

Flexconf supports hot-reloading: the daemon watches its env file and applies changes without a restart. Security reviewers should note that reloaded values are never logged, and secrets are re-read only on file modification events, not on a polling interval. The watcher requires authentication to the config relay before it will accept reload events, so the env file must contain this line:

sealed setting: VAULT_KEY8=8e093468

Internal Memo — Regional Sales Review, Tarnwell Fittings

To the incoming director: third-period results show the Greyhaven region 12% ahead of target, driven by the Ashvale trade accounts, while Norbeck lags due to delayed stock of the Ferrowline range. CorinAblett has prepared account-level detail for your first review meeting. Discount authority in Norbeck was tightened last month; please assess its effect before extending it. Context you should see before that meeting follows here.

management briefing: Headcount on the Belix team goes from 60 to 93 by the end of November. Gross margin on Belix came in at 23 percent against a plan of 47 percent.

# Service Accounts: String Extraction

The `extract-i18n` script pulls translatable strings from all Bramblewick repos and pushes them to the Glossa service. It runs under the `i18n-extractor` service account. Do not run it under your personal account; Glossa rate-limits individual users aggressively. The account has write access to the staging catalog only. Set the token in your shell before invoking the script. The current staging token is below.

API key for kahap-kafog: zpat15_6qzxZ7YR8aDwjmp